Former Olympic Rhythmic Gymnast Son Yeon Jae Shares News Of Childbirth + Makes Thoughtful Donation
Rhythmic gymnast and former Olympian Son Yeon Jae has delivered heartwarming news! On February 20, Son Yeon Jae’s agency Next Euphoria announced, “Son Yeon Jae recently gave birth to a son in good health. In addition to giving birth, she donated 100 million won (approximately $74,700) to the obstetrics and gynecology department at Severance Hospital.”
